Most Popular Mobile Networks

Vodafone was the UK’s first mobile network, launching all the way back in 1984. Over 35 years, the UK company has grown to become one of the world’s largest telecommunication providers, with its own mobile network in 25 countries.

Today, the company offers 2G, 3G, 4G and 5G coverage in the UK. This is available across a range of different price plans, including on both Pay Monthly and Pay As You Go.

O2 is one of the oldest mobile networks in the UK. They originally launched as Cellnet in 1985 and have been using the O2 brand since 2001. During their 31 years of operation, O2 has grown to become the UK’s 2nd largest network. They currently have 26 million subscribers and offer 99% population coverage across the UK.

Unique tariff offerings on O2 include the ability to build your own custom plan, with the cost of your airtime and device split into two separate agreements. O2 customers can also get access to the O2 Priority app which gives exclusive access to entertainment tickets up to 48 hours before general release.

EE (previously known as Everything Everywhere) claims to be the UK’s largest 4G and 5G mobile network. They offer 99% population coverage on 4G as well as 5G coverage in selected UK towns and cities.

Now part of the BT Group (alongside BT and Plusnet), EE offers Pay Monthly plans with inclusive Smart Benefits. They also offer Essential plans without these extra features and Pay As You Go plans with no need for a credit check.

In the UK, Lycamobile is a specialist provider of international phone calls. They offer Pay As You Go bundles from £5/month with 4G coverage from O2. Customers can buy a 30-day bundle with inclusive UK minutes, texts and data. You’ll also get 100 international minutes included on most Lycamobile bundles.

In the UK, Lebara Mobile offers low-cost SIM cards for your mobile phone, starting from £5/month with no contract or credit check.

On Lebara, there’s no contract to sign so you can change or cancel your plan at any time. You’ll get access to Vodafone’s 4G network with 99% population coverage. You’ll also get 5G coverage if you’re using a 5G phone in a 5G coverage area.
